Paint could be done in a day or two. I have a hard time believing the timeline when they say they are shooting the car on day 6 ... no way could it dry, be assembled, and be detailed for the reveal in time.
Some of those billet wheels would take 4-5 days per set to chew out too - they gotta be ordering those up early. I'm sure they get a good look at the target about a week before the countdown actually begins. Foose might have already roughly styled the car beforehand and then finishes it for the show - that way they can get everything pre-ordered. Foose is a workaholic.
